Electric Last Mile Offered Incentives by the Indiana Economic Development Corporation for Local Manufacturing

Retrieved on: 
Monday, December 21, 2020

Electric Last Mile, Inc. (ELMS) is pleased to announce that the Indiana Economic Development Corporation (IEDC), which leads the states economic development efforts, has offered ELMS a series of conditional tax credits and training grants based on its plans to create new jobs in Mishawaka, Indiana.

  • The IEDC offered ELMS up to $10 million in conditional tax credits and up to $200,000 in conditional training grants based on the companys job creation plans.
  • The IEDC also offered up to $2.8 million in conditional tax credits from the Hoosier Business Investment (HBI) tax credit program based on the companys planned capital investment in Indiana.
  • ELMS is focused on redefining the last mile market with a vertically-integrated approach to designing, manufacturing and customizing electric, connected last mile delivery vehicles.
